YUKON - Junior explorer Golden Predator of Vancouver is raising $15 million that it plans to spend primarily on its gold projects in the Yukon. The offering will close in two tranches, the first of which consists of 11.125 million units for gross proceeds of $6.675 million. The second tranche requires shareholder approval to issue securities in excess of 25% of the company's outstanding share capital.

Golden Predator has a handful of exploration properties in the Tintina Gold Belt, that also hosts the Donlin Creek, Fort Knox and Dublin Gulch deposits. It is also home to the former high grade Brewery Creek mine. The company's active projects include Cynthia, Brewery Creek, Gold Dome, Clear Creek, Grew Creek, Antimony Mountain and the Rogue District.
